client doesn't work
 
every time i start the clien i must force quit it. it finds the server, lists it but never connects. the raindow ball just spins and spins. help. I really want this software to work. any ideas or suggestions.

dnanian 03-19-2003 07:52 AM

You bet. The problem is very likely that you've got the firewall turned on -- either on the client or the server. This means that Rendezvous packets can get through, but communication packets cannot. The result: a beachball, waiting for a (very long) timeout.

The help file has instructions on how to handle this -- go to the Frequently Asked Questions section to find it. To summarize that section:

- To verify the problem, turn the firewall off (use the System Preferences application's Network | Sharing section.

- With the firewall off, verify that you can connect (things should work).

- If you'd like the firewall on, lock down the netTunes server's communication port, using the netTunes Server Preference Pane. Open that port in the firewall.

After following these steps, you should be able to connect!

I don't have the firewall up and see similar issues.

I also see one where a little mini window opens and moves off screen leaving iTunes uncontrollable.

dnanian 05-19-2003 10:46 PM

OK, if you've got a window that moves offscreen, let me recommend that you delete the com.shirtpocket.nettunes.plist file in ~/Library/Preferences. It sounds like it got corrupted somehow.

Regarding being unable to connect, I've only seen that in two situations: a firewall blocking the actual port on either the client or server (double-check that it's really off), or using a symmetric NAT (such as using one Mac as a base station for another Mac, and running the server on the same Mac).
